The NL17SZU04DBVT1G is a single inverter gate integrated circuit chip. Some advantages and application scenarios of this chip are:Advantages: 1. Small package size: The NL17SZU04DBVT1G comes in a very small SOT-23 package, making it suitable for applications where space is limited. 2. Low power consumption: This chip operates at low power levels, making it suitable for battery-powered devices or applications where power efficiency is important. 3. Wide operating voltage range: The NL17SZU04DBVT1G can operate within a wide voltage range, typically from 1.65V to 5.5V, making it compatible with various power supply levels. 4. High-speed operation: This chip has a high-speed operation capability, making it suitable for applications that require fast switching or signal processing.Application scenarios: 1. Logic level conversion: The NL17SZU04DBVT1G can be used to convert logic levels between different voltage domains, enabling communication between devices operating at different voltage levels. 2. Signal buffering: This chip can be used to buffer or amplify signals, ensuring proper signal integrity and preventing signal degradation. 3. Clock signal generation: The NL17SZU04DBVT1G can be used to generate clock signals for various digital circuits, ensuring synchronized operation. 4. Voltage level detection: This chip can be used to detect voltage levels and provide digital outputs based on the input voltage level, enabling voltage monitoring or threshold detection.These are just a few examples of the advantages and application scenarios of the NL17SZU04DBVT1G integrated circuit chip. The specific use cases may vary depending on the requirements of the application.
